aki2, в том что людям платят за работу. Соглашения имен это важно, но не на таком низком уровне. Если это пет-проект то на нейминг должно быть пофигу, если рабочий то надо чтобы люди понимали
aki2, в том плане что вот такие вот полеты мысли занимают время. Время это деньги. А что до сокращений так вообще бред. Если что-то другой первый раз начнет читать эти сокращения то ему понадобится словарь. Это противоречит всем возможным принципам разработки ПО. Сокращать в программировании запрещено. Также как и иметь переменные вида abc
Ярослав Поляков, для вашей задачи все будет примерно одинаково по перфомансу. Самая большая проблема - Cold Start. Firecracker просто специализированно создавался под эту задачу, потому там должен быть небольшой выигрыш, но не более
xmoonlight, я верю в то что есть способные ребята и даже гении, гениев разбирают как горячие пирожки и у них не возникает таких ситуаций. Для среднего по больнице уровня интеллекта полгода это очень мало
paralolik, придётся ставить сертификаты на порт по умолчанию в любом случае) иначе просто первичное соединение нельзя будет установить. Кроме того https ставится на домен, а не ip или порт
Игорь, ну так и перестать заниматься фигней. есть nodejs, есть прекрасный протокол вебсокетов, которым учиться и не долго, либо grpc (но тут придется узнавать что такое http2 и как это все работает). Не знаю каким образом в этом всем Симфони образовалась, но это личное дело каждого. MySQL на первое время сгодится, но если это бизнес то нет - в помойку сразу
Игорь, это не так работает) архитектура строится под конкретные требования с небольшим запасом прочности. Любая архитектура "на рост" переходит в категорию evolution architecture, создается долгое время и за довольно большие деньги.
Также
Что-то среднее между простым и высоко нагруженным чатом.
Ближе к простому.
Не является конкретным требованием, а лишь субъективным мнением. С таким подходом нельзя строить архитектуру.
Для понимания. Только сейчас в голове я вспомнил десяток разных архитектур с чатов, которые я могу превратить еще в сотню при некоторых изменениях.